A man who was beaten up mercilessly on being mistaken for a burglar, died here after the police left him unattended instead of taking him to a hospital. The incident took place in Kardhani police station area of Jaipur city on Thursday when the 25-year-old unidentified man allegedly entered a house in Bindayika colony.

On hearing the screams of the lady of the house, five men — Pankaj Sharma, Balram Jat, Gopal Jat, Kanchan Bihari and Dharmendra Jat — allegedly rushed in and thrashed the man suspecting him to be a thief.
They then tied him to a tree and continued beating. Neighbours witnessing the scene called the police who arrived and rescued the man.
Instead of taking him to a hospital for medical treatment and questioning, the cops dumped the badly injured man in the nearby forest area, said Surendra Singh, station house officer, Kardhani. Subsequently, the man died and his body was recovered on Friday evening.
